The award-winning Baroque violinist Rachel Podger draws inspiration from the captivating revival of the arts in England after 1660 for her new album The Muses Restor'd. Taking the title as a theme, Rachel and her inspired Brecon Baroque guide the listener on a journey through engaging chamber music with violin from Jacobean to early Georgian England. From the gentle intimacy of the consort idiom to the outstanding instrumental virtuosity of the developing Baroque period, this album reveals little-known gems of English instrumental music and its influences.
This refined and intimate chamber music celebrates a rich tradition in which the violin joins an abundance of keyboard instruments, lutes, viols and cello continuo, and brings these sonatas, fantasias, suites, grounds and popular melodies back into the mainstream of English cultural life at the time. Together with four musicians from Brecon Baroque, Rachel Podger performs works by Händel, Lawes, Blow, Locke, Purcell, Schop, Jenkins, Baltzar and Jones.
